Créez et autorisez une application OAuth 2.0 dans Cornerstone le Cornerstone pour permettre au connecteur de contenu externe d’accéder à votre Cornerstone système source.
Avant de commencer
Vous devez disposer d’un Cornerstone OnDemand compte avec l’autorisation de sécurité API Edge - Gérer.
Rôle requis : aucun
Pourquoi et quand exécuter cette tâche
Le Cornerstone connecteur de contenu externe récupère les objets de catalogue et d’apprentissage à partir des unités d’organisation de votre Cornerstone système source à l’aide de l’API Cornerstone .
Pour permettre au connecteur d’accéder à votre Cornerstone système source via l’API, vous devez enregistrer une application OAuth 2.0 dans Cornerstone OnDemand. Votre administrateur de connecteur peut utiliser les paramètres copiés à partir de l’application OAuth 2.0 pour configurer le Cornerstone connecteur externe afin qu’il se connecte correctement à votre système source.
Procédure
-
Dans Cornerstone OnDemand, enregistrez une nouvelle application OAuth 2.0 pour utilisation par le Cornerstone connecteur de contenu externe.
-
Connectez-vous à votre Cornerstone OnDemand avec les informations d’identification d’administrateur.
-
Sélectionner , puis sélectionnez Edge.
-
Sur la page Edge, dans la section Développer, sélectionnez Gestion des API.
-
Sur la page Gestion des API, sélectionnez Gérer les applications OAuth 2.0, puis Enregistrer une nouvelle application.
-
Renseignez les champs du formulaire Nouvelle application.
| Champ |
Description |
| Nom d'application |
Nom de votre nouvelle application OAuth 2.0. Par exemple, vous pouvez saisir Cornerstone-XCC. |
| ID d'utilisateur |
Identificateur du compte d’utilisateur qui exécute l’application OAuth 2.0. Saisissez l’ID du compte administrateur que Cornerstone OnDemand vous avez utilisé pour vous connecter. |
| Période de validité du jeton d’accès |
Période de validité en secondes des jetons d’accès pour l’application OAuth 2.0. Entrez 86400 (équivalent à 24 heures). |
-
Dans la liste déroulante du nouveau formulaire d’application, sélectionnez Cornerstone API, puis sélectionnez les options pour ces périmètres d’API.
- formation :lire
- employé :lire
- groupe :lecture
- OU :READ
- outype :lecture
- apprentissage :lecture
- catalogue :lecture
- Transcription :lire
- tâche :lecture
- groupe :lecture
- certification :lire
-
Sélectionnez Enregistrer l’application.
La nouvelle application apparaît, avec ses champs ID client et Secret client renseignés.
-
Copiez la valeur de l’ID client de votre nouvelle application OAuth 2.0 et stockez-la dans un emplacement sécurisé.
Important : Votre administrateur du connecteur de contenu externe a besoin de cet ID client lors de la configuration du connecteur de Cornerstone contenu externe.
-
Copiez la valeur du secret client de votre nouvelle application OAuth 2.0 et stockez-la dans un emplacement sécurisé.
Important : Votre administrateur du connecteur de contenu externe a besoin de ce secret client lors de la configuration du connecteur de Cornerstone contenu externe.
Que faire ensuite
Fournissez les éléments suivants à votre administrateur de
connecteur :
- La valeur de l’ID client de votre nouvelle application OAuth 2.0 que vous avez copiée à l’étape 2.
- La valeur du secret client de votre nouvelle application OAuth 2.0 que vous avez copiée à l’étape 3.
Votre administrateur de connecteur a besoin de ces éléments pour configurer un connecteur de Cornerstone contenu externe afin de récupérer les objets du catalogue et d’apprentissage à partir de votre Cornerstone système source.
Pour plus d’informations sur la création et la configuration d’un connecteur de Cornerstone contenu externe, reportez-vous à la section Créer un connecteur de Cornerstone contenu externe.